FHEM Unterstützung für neues HomeMatic Produkt HM-ES-TX-WM

Begonnen von octek0815, 26 Januar 2015, 16:12:53

Vorheriges Thema - Nächstes Thema

MarcelK

Also die Zählung mit dem Gas-Sensor funktioniert noch nicht ganz so wie ich's mir vorgestellt habe, aber hier mal ein GetConfig (TX als Gas-Sensor):


2015.02.06 18:48:16.319 3: CUL_HM set Gas getConfig
2015.02.06 18:48:22.232 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E2075F d:FF r:FFCD     m:9D 8400 35357D 000000 1000DE4D45513030323534373551010101
2015.02.06 18:48:22.324 0: HMLAN_Send:  HMLAN1 S:+35357D,02,01,1E
2015.02.06 18:48:22.324 0: HMLAN_Send:  HMLAN1 S:S6001C0A7 stat:  00 t:00000000 d:01 r:6001C0A7 m:9D A001 25742C 35357D 00040000000000
2015.02.06 18:48:22.500 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E20869 d:FF r:FFCD     m:9D A010 35357D 25742C 020201D1E80A250B740C2C915814060000
2015.02.06 18:48:22.607 0: HMLAN_Parse: HMLAN1 R:R6001C0A7 stat:0001 t:10E2086E d:FF r:FFCD     m:9D A010 35357D 25742C 020201D1E80A250B740C2C915814060000
2015.02.06 18:48:22.609 0: HMLAN_Send:  HMLAN1 S:+35357D,02,01,1E
2015.02.06 18:48:22.609 0: HMLAN_Send:  HMLAN1 S:S6001C21C stat:  00 t:00000000 d:01 r:6001C21C m:9E A001 25742C 35357D 01040000000001
2015.02.06 18:48:23.025 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E20A76 d:FF r:FFD0     m:9E A010 35357D 25742C 0208003006950196009764980099019A27
2015.02.06 18:48:23.132 0: HMLAN_Parse: HMLAN1 R:R6001C21C stat:0001 t:10E20A7B d:FF r:FFD0     m:9E A010 35357D 25742C 0208003006950196009764980099019A27
2015.02.06 18:48:23.224 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E20B3F d:FF r:FFD0     m:9E A010 35357D 25742C 029B109C000000


Und paar Messungen

2015.02.06 18:49:22.047 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E2F10D d:FF r:FFCB     m:05 8653 35357D 000000 00000054001E92
2015.02.06 18:52:04.895 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E56D41 d:FF r:FFC5     m:06 8653 35357D 000000 00000055000004
2015.02.06 18:54:33.827 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E7B318 d:FF r:FFC7     m:07 8653 35357D 000000 0000005700038F
2015.02.06 18:56:48.599 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:10E9C19C d:FF r:FFCC     m:08 8653 35357D 000000 0000005700038F

MarcelK

Zitat von: stromer-12 am 05 Februar 2015, 20:42:40
Der Gassensor will nicht so recht. Ich habe an der Buchse nur 3.2V laut Anleitung sollen aber 4.4V sein.
Kann ich bestätigen. Der Spannungsabfall erfolgt alleine an T3. Analog-Technik ist vielleicht nicht meine Stärke, aber das kommt mir extrem spanisch vor. Hat da jemand zur falschen SMD Rolle gegriffen? Die Chip-Markierung passt auch nicht zum Originalteil.

ZitatBeim Gaszähler muss vermutlich die Widerstandskombi angepasst werden.
Ich bekomme da keinen Impuls gezählt. Flanke ist mit den angegeben Widerständen bei ca 1,86V nach 0V.
Mit anderen Widerständen zählt er zwar etwas bei mir, aber irgendwie nicht einzelne Impulse sondern gleich tausende... alles noch sehr seltsam.

stromer-12

Nach etwas überlegen vermute ich das T3 taktet und die Widerstandskombi nur Impulsweise Strom bekommt wegen Stromsparens. Ich hatte nur 3 Impulse obwohl es über 100 hätten sein müssen.
FHEM (SVN) auf RPi1B mit HMser | ESPLink
FHEM (SVN) virtuell mit HMLAN | HMUSB | CUL

MarcelK

Das ist ne gute Theorie, allerdings sagt mir mein Oszi dass da nix taktet. Zumindest nicht <20Mhz ;)

stromer-12

FHEM (SVN) auf RPi1B mit HMser | ESPLink
FHEM (SVN) virtuell mit HMLAN | HMUSB | CUL

MarcelK


Zitat von: stromer-12 am 07 Februar 2015, 12:20:01
Mmh, Oszi habe ich leider keinen.
Man kann's auch daran merken dass die Gate-Spannung konstant rund 4,3 Volt hat, die müsste ja dann auch niedriger sein.

Du hast es mit dem Original Gas-Sensor versucht?

stromer-12

Ich habe den ESA1000GAS Sensor, der Ist schaltungstechnisch identsch aufgebaut. Er wird auch erkannt als "GAS" nach dem eilegen der Batterien.
Am ESA1000 funktioniert der Sensor ohne Probleme. Es ist der IN-Z62 Reedkontakt.
FHEM (SVN) auf RPi1B mit HMser | ESPLink
FHEM (SVN) virtuell mit HMLAN | HMUSB | CUL

MarcelK

#37
Also mein 2,50€ Gas-Zähler funktioniert doch wie er soll ;) Ich hatte nur nicht verstanden was die Anzeige am Gas-Zähler soll (in m³)... ich denke das müsste eigentlich m³/h heißen, dann macht's mehr Sinn, das ist nämlich der Momentanverbrauch.

@stromer: R2 (150kOhm) muss dafür raus. Deswegen fehlt er auch in der Bestückungsliste.


stromer-12

Zitat von: MarcelK am 10 Februar 2015, 23:59:14
@stromer: R2 (150kOhm) muss dafür raus. Deswegen fehlt er auch in der Bestückungsliste.

In die Bestückungsliste hatte ich gar nicht geschaut, nur auf den Plan.
R2 ausgelötet und der ES-TX zählt fleißig die Impulse.

Gibt es eigentlich einen Offset für den Zähler wie bei der Strommessung?
FHEM (SVN) auf RPi1B mit HMser | ESPLink
FHEM (SVN) virtuell mit HMLAN | HMUSB | CUL

MarcelK

Zitat von: stromer-12 am 14 Februar 2015, 20:01:53
Gibt es eigentlich einen Offset für den Zähler wie bei der Strommessung?

Laut Code leider nein, das ist aber auch eine reine FHEM Sache und hat nichts mit dem Device zu tun. Könnte man für Gas im Prinzip genauso machen.

martinp876

ist eingebaut (gas-offset).
unklar ist die erkennung des power-up. hier wäre ein log cool, wenn das gerät gebootet wird

fruemmel

Hallo,

kann jemand mal eine Info geben, wie oft das Teil die Verbrauchswerte (als Stromzähler) sendet? Bei meinem alten ESA1000WZ-LED sind die Abstände immer mindestes 3 Minuten, das ist mir manchmal etwas zu wenig.

MarcelK

Zitat von: martinp876 am 15 Februar 2015, 16:56:02
ist eingebaut (gas-offset).
unklar ist die erkennung des power-up. hier wäre ein log cool, wenn das gerät gebootet wird

Danke Martin, scheint hier nach einmal Batterie raus/rein bereits funktioniert zu haben.

Hier das Boot-Log:

2015.02.16 21:15:24.807 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:178D8999 d:FF r:FFAE     m:00 A610 35357D 25742C 06010000
2015.02.16 21:15:25.082 0: HMLAN_Parse: HMLAN1 R:E35357D   stat:0000 t:178D8AAC d:FF r:FFAE     m:01 A654 35357D 25742C 80000000000000


MarcelK

Zitat von: fruemmel am 16 Februar 2015, 16:15:37
kann jemand mal eine Info geben, wie oft das Teil die Verbrauchswerte (als Stromzähler) sendet? Bei meinem alten ESA1000WZ-LED sind die Abstände immer mindestes 3 Minuten, das ist mir manchmal etwas zu wenig.
Im Gas-Modus sind's alle 2-3 Minuten, denke mal das ist bei Strom nicht anders.

stromer-12

Laut Dokumentation wie beim ESA alle 2 bis 3 Minuten.

Gesendet von meinem GT-I9295

FHEM (SVN) auf RPi1B mit HMser | ESPLink
FHEM (SVN) virtuell mit HMLAN | HMUSB | CUL